Analysis

The most recent figure for india —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in Estonia is 1,613 1000 USD, measured in 2018.

That represents a change of up 163.1% on the previous year and up 961.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, india — paper and paperboard, excluding newsprint — export value in Estonia peaked at 3,298 1000 USD in 2010 and was at its lowest, 15 1000 USD, in 1997.

That places Estonia 33rd out of 75 countries with data for 2018,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
